#ac1258 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ac1258 is composed of 67.5% red, 7.1%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.5% magenta, 48.8%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 332.7 degrees, a saturation of 81.1% and a lightness of 37.3%. #ac1258 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ff24b0 with #590000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#ac1258 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ac1258 has RGB values of R:172, G:18,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.49,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 11276888.

Hex triplet ac1258 #ac1258
RGB Decimal 172, 18, 88 rgb(172,18,88)
RGB Percent 67.5, 7.1, 34.5 rgb(67.5%,7.1%,34.5%)
CMYK 0, 90, 49, 33
HSL 332.7°, 81.1, 37.3 hsl(332.7,81.1%,37.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 332.7°, 89.5, 67.5
Web Safe 990066 #990066
CIE-LAB 37.68, 60.93, 1.884
XYZ 18.992, 9.91, 10.145
xyY 0.486, 0.254, 9.91
CIE-LCH 37.68, 60.959, 1.771
CIE-LUV 37.68, 90.956, -8.844
Hunter-Lab 31.48, 52.597, 2.929
Binary 10101100, 00010010, 01011000

Shades and Tints of #ac1258

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0106 is the darkest color, while #fef9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#ac1258

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#635b5f is the less saturated color, while #bb0357 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#ac1258 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#484848 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#5c3d4b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#58607e Protanopia 1% of men
  • #6e5e56 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#ad2f31 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#764370 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#844257 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#ad253f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
